• Presence = (shortened form of “telepresence”), psychological state or subjective perception in which an individual’s current experience is generated by and/or filtered through human-made technology, yet the individual fails to accurately acknowledge the role of the technology in the experience (ISPR, 2000).

– Individuals can indicate correctly that s/he is using technology, yet tend to overlook the objects, events, entities, and environments perceived as if the technology was not involved in the experience (ISPR, 2000).

Defining “Presence”
